How to Extend Your Stay Legally

Before you start planning extra days, make sure you’re following Hong Kong’s immigration rules.

Visa-Free Entry & Extensions

Many nationalities enjoy visa-free stays ranging from 7 to 180 days. Check your eligibility before arrival. If you’re already in Hong Kong and wish to extend:

  1. Visit the Immigration Department – Submit an application before your current stay expires.
  2. Provide Proof – Hotel bookings, flight details, and financial stability may be required.
  3. Pay the Fee – Extension fees vary but are generally affordable.

Visa Runs: Are They Worth It?

Some travelers consider a quick trip to Macau or Shenzhen to reset their stay. While possible, immigration officers may question frequent short stays.

Hidden Gems to Explore During Your Extended Stay

Once you’ve ticked off the major sights, dive deeper into Hong Kong’s lesser-known treasures.

Secret Rooftop Bars

  • OZONE at The Ritz-Carlton – The highest bar in the world.
  • Sevva – Stunning views of Central’s skyline.

Off-the-Beaten-Path Neighborhoods

  • Tai O Fishing Village – A glimpse of old Hong Kong.
  • PMQ – A creative hub for local designers.
